Indicold raising fresh capital with angel round; 50% already subscribed
With 20,000 automated pallets and an equal number in traditional infrastructure, Indicold is planning for 3x year-on-year growth and 1.2 million pallets capacity by 2028.

The Indian cold chain solutions company Indicold is raising an angel round to accelerate its growth in environment-controlled logistics. Over 50% of the round has already been subscribed, led by Nikhil Vora, Founder & CEO, Sixth Sense Ventures.

Founded in 2019 by Kartik Jalan and Niharika Jalan, Indicold has partnered with India’s leading names across food, FMCG, dairy, quick commerce, and QSR. With 20,000 automated pallets and an equal number in traditional infrastructure, Indicold is planning for 3x year-on-year growth and 1.2 million pallets capacity by 2028.
